The Treasure Hunt: Finding Clearance Gems in Local Stores

Looking for deals? Dive into the treasure trove of clearance items and sales bins at your local stores! It's like a treasure hunt, but instead of gold, you're searching for amazing discounts. Think of it like a secret shopper's paradise!

These hidden gems are often tucked away in corners or displayed on endcaps. They're the leftovers from previous seasons, overstocked items, or items with minor imperfections. Don't let the "clearance" label scare you off! Many times, these items are still in excellent condition and offer incredible savings. Your wallet will thank you!

To maximize your chances of finding a steal, visit stores regularly. Check for clearance sections first! Some stores have dedicated clearance sections, while others might have a designated area within specific departments. Don't forget to check the sales bins! These are typically overflowing with discounted items, offering even greater savings.

Be prepared to dig. Don't be afraid to sift through the racks and bins. This is where the real treasure lies. You might unearth something truly special! Keep an eye out for seasonal items after their season has passed. This is when stores often mark down prices significantly to make room for new inventory.

Beyond the Big Box: Uncovering Treasures on eBay and Facebook Marketplace

In the vast universe of online shopping, eBay and Facebook Marketplace stand out as two popular platforms for buying and selling goods. Both have their unique features and benefits, making them attractive options for savvy shoppers and sellers alike. eBay, known for its auction-style listings and fixed-price sales, caters to a wide array of products—from collectibles to electronics. Sellers can list items for free but should be aware of the final value fees, typically around 10-15% of the sale price.

On the other hand, Facebook Marketplace offers a more localized experience, allowing users to buy and sell items within their community. It’s completely free to list items, but sellers should keep in mind that transactions often occur in-person, which can lead to safety considerations. Additionally, Facebook allows users to chat with potential buyers, making negotiations easier.

When planning to use these platforms, consider potential costs such as shipping fees on eBay, which can add up depending on the item size and weight. For both platforms, it’s wise to factor in any promotional fees if you choose to use advertising options to boost visibility. For eBay, sellers can opt for promoted listings, while Facebook has options like paid advertisements to reach a broader audience.

In conclusion, whether you're hunting for a rare collectible on eBay or a bargain in your neighborhood on Facebook Marketplace, understanding the costs and features of each platform will enhance your buying or selling experience. Happy shopping!

Beyond Big Box: Your Guide to Bargain Hunting at Dollar Stores, Thrift Shops, and Discount Retailers

Looking for a treasure trove of affordable finds? Look no further than your neighborhood dollar stores, thrift stores, and discount retailers. These havens of unexpected deals can be a goldmine for savvy shoppers seeking everything from household essentials to unique gifts.

Dollar stores are known for their low prices on everyday items like toiletries, cleaning supplies, and snacks. While quality can vary, you can often find surprisingly good deals on certain products.

Thrift stores offer a unique blend of gently used clothing, furniture, home décor, and more. These stores are a haven for vintage finds, quirky accessories, and one-of-a-kind pieces at bargain prices.

Discount retailers, like warehouse clubs or off-price department stores, offer bulk buys on a wide range of products. These stores are ideal for stocking up on staples, electronics, or seasonal items at discounted prices.

Before embarking on your treasure hunt, remember to set a budget and stick to it. These stores can be tempting, so resist the urge to impulse buy.

Check for coupons and discounts to further maximize your savings. Many stores offer weekly deals, loyalty programs, or online discounts.

Take your time and explore the aisles. You never know what hidden gems you might discover.

Loyalty Programs: Unlock Secret Discounts with a Swipe of Your Card

Loyalty programs, also known as rewards programs, offer a plethora of benefits to consumers. By joining these programs, you can earn points, discounts, and exclusive access to products and services. Many businesses use loyalty programs to cultivate customer relationships and incentivize repeat business.

The process of signing up for a loyalty program is typically straightforward. You usually provide your contact information and often choose a unique password to manage your account. Once registered, you can start accumulating points by making purchases or engaging in other activities that the program outlines, like taking surveys or providing feedback.

Loyalty programs often involve points or reward systems. As you make purchases or engage in program-specific activities, you earn points that can be redeemed for various rewards, such as discounts, free merchandise, early access to new products, or even unique experiences.

While most loyalty programs are free to join, some may have a small annual fee. This fee can sometimes grant access to exclusive benefits or a higher earning rate for points. Be sure to read the program’s terms and conditions carefully to understand any associated costs.

Many loyalty programs offer tiers, with different levels providing increasing perks and benefits. As you spend more with the brand or accumulate more points, you can advance to higher tiers, unlocking exclusive discounts, free gifts, or priority customer service. It’s worth exploring the different tiers to see if your spending habits qualify you for greater rewards.

Loyalty programs can significantly impact your shopping experience. You can receive exclusive discounts, free products, and early access to new releases. Remember to be mindful of the program’s rules and regulations, as they may differ between brands.

Couponing Ninja: Combining Codes, Cash Back, and Discounts for Epic Savings

Maximize your savings by combining the power of coupons, promo codes, and cashback! It's like a secret shopper's treasure hunt, uncovering hidden discounts and rewards. Here's a quick guide:

Coupons are like secret whispers from the retailer, offering discounts on specific items or categories. You can find them online, in newspapers, or even on product packaging.

Promo codes are like magical passwords, unlocking special deals and discounts. They're often found on websites, social media, or through email subscriptions. Be sure to check the terms and conditions to see if there are any restrictions.

Cashback is like getting a bonus for your purchases, earning you a percentage of your spending back. Many websites and apps offer cashback, and you can often stack them with coupons and promo codes.

The magic happens when you combine these savings strategies. For example, use a coupon code to get a percentage off your order, then apply a cashback app to earn even more back. Or, find a promo code that gives you free shipping on a coupon-eligible item.

Important tip: Check if any fees apply when using cashback services. Some services may charge a small fee for processing your cashback. Read the terms and conditions carefully.

Remember, the key to successful couponing is to be organized and patient. Keep track of your coupons, promo codes, and cashback offers. You may also need to plan your purchases around deals and sales. With a little effort, you can save a lot of money!
